About the role

The Accounts Receivable (AR) Lead oversees the accounts receivable function, coordinating processes such as invoicing, cash application, and collections to ensure healthy cash flow and reduce bad debt exposure.

Key responsibilities include guiding the AR team on best practices and processes , ensuring accurate and timely record-keeping, supporting the implementation of effective collection strategies, and collaborating with Sales and Customer Service to resolve discrepancies and enhance client satisfaction.

This role requires strong financial acumen, excellent communication skills, and a solid understanding of accounting principles and financial systems. While it does not involve direct people management, the AR Lead acts as a process owner and subject-matter expert within the function.

Key tasks

  • Team Guidance : Support and guide the AR team in process execution, promoting best practices and consistent standards.
  • Intercompany Billing & Invoicing : Oversee the entire intercompany invoicing process, ensuring accuracy, timeliness, and compliance with company policies.
  • Cash Application : Ensure accurate and timely recording of customer payments in the accounting system.
  • Collections : Develop and implement strategies for timely collections, monitor outstanding debts, and conduct credit assessments for clients to mitigate risks.
  • Reporting & Analysis : Prepare and analyse accounts receivable aging reports and provide insights into cash flow projections.
  • Client Interaction : Communicate with customers to resolve billing and payment issues, fostering positive relationships.
  • Cross-functional Collaboration : Work closely with HQ, sales, and customer service teams to address customer complaints and billing discrepancies.
  • Compliance : Ensure adherence to financial regulations, internal controls, and company credit policies.
  • Process Improvement : Identify and implement strategies to improve the efficiency and effectiveness of AR processes.

    About Sanoma Learning

    Sanoma Learning supports teachers in primary, secondary, and vocational education across 12 European countries. Our products include printed and digital learning content, as well as digital platforms. With over 3000 employees, we impact the education of more than 25 million students.
